.INC Top-Level Domain

A generic top-level domain (gTLD) intended for use by incorporated entities and businesses.

Type: gTLD
Introduced: 2018
WHOIS Server: whois.nic.inc
Average Pricing: $2000
Restrictions: Registrants must be incorporated entities or businesses.

Fun Facts

The .INC domain was introduced as part of ICANN's new gTLD program to expand the domain name space and provide more options for businesses to establish their online presence.
